Submission question Given to you an empty stack, A of an array B [5], and two integers a and b. Draw a sequence diagrams of A, a and b after each of the following operations: [4] 131 4 3 a 121 [1] [0] i. A.push (a*b);
Q: 3- Evaluate the following statement using stack : T=sumSquares (4,6); Where sumSquares ( ) defined…
A: The following will be the function calls in order:- (1) sumSquares(4,6) ⇒n≠m, middle =(4+6)/2=5…
Q: s is an initially empty circular array-based STACK of size 8, where top has a value of -1 at…
A: 1. -1 2. "P" 3. -1 4. -1
Q: 1. What is the state of the stack after the following sequence of pushes and pops: Stack *s; s→push(…
A:
Q: 5. Write a program to declare a stack of char data type and insert all the uppercase alphabets in…
A: It is defined as a high level multi programmning language and a dynamic language. Java is a high…
Q: farkı nedir? Fill the table below at each line of the following statements for an array…
A: Stack follows Last in first out strategy. While Queue follows First in first out strategy. In…
Q: Fill the table below at each line of the following statements for an array implementation of stacks:…
A: Stack is a data structure where elements are inserted and deleted at top This can be implemented…
Q: In each plastic jar of M&M’s candy, random colored candies are stored. Your little brother/sister…
A: Source Code: import java.util.Stack; public class Candy { public static void main(String[] args) {…
Q: C++
A: Infix to Postfix: At the time of conversion from infix to postfix, divide the whole expression into…
Q: void do(stack s){ stacktemp; while(!s.empty()){ temp.push(s.top(); s.pop();} s=temp;} The stack s is
A: What is Stack? Stack is a linear data structure which follows a fixed order in which the operations…
Q: Given to you an empty stack, A of an array B [5], and two integers a and b. Draw a sequence diagrams…
A: push is an operation to add the element onto top of stack and here we are pushing the value a+b…
Q: 11. A group of students writes their names and unique student ID numbers on sheets of paper. The…
A: Please check the next steps for the answer:
Q: What advantages do linked lists have over arrays? What disadvantages do they have? Given the…
A: Note:- since your question contain multiple question and having multiple sub-part but we can answer…
Q: If in the ArrayStack, the first element that we push to the stack, is stored in location capacity -…
A: Let the capacity of stack be 10. If we perform the push in following order Push 2 Push 4 Push 6 Push…
Q: Question 1: In this question, you are provided with a class TowersofHanoi you will be solving the…
A: Java code for tower of Hanoi public class Hanoi{ static void towerOfHanoi(int n, char from_rod, char…
Q: 1. Show what is written by the following segment of code. Show the stack and what is pushed and…
A: Hi I am attaching sheets of the whole process, Remember: push means insert into the stack pop means…
Q: Fill the table below at each line of the following statements for an array implementation of stacks…
A: Push() insert an element onto stack at the top. Pop() will remove the top element of stack.
Q: 1. Suppose you have an array arr includs the following integer element (15, 1, 6, 12, -3, 4, 8, 21,…
A: Since no language is specified in the problem, this problem is solved using Java. It is the stack…
Q: Consider the following segment of code:procedure Mvar x: integer;procedure A (c: integer)var a, b:…
A: Instructions for drawing the runtime stack (at “a:= c-d;”):The stack includes the activation records…
Q: void stack:do(){for(int i=0;i<=topindex/2;i++) {T temp=Dentry[i]; entry[i]=entry[topindex-i-1];…
A: i takes values from 0 to topindex/2 which means till half of the entry array
Q: All of the Stack parameters for the functions in lab4c.c are pointers to the Stack structure.
A: #include <stdio.h> #include <stdlib.h> /* typical C boolean set-up */ #define TRUE 1…
Q: 2. Consider your ID as an array of 9 elements. Example ID: 201710340. You have to use your own ID.…
A: Hey there I am writing the required solution for the above-mentioned question. Please do find the…
Q: Stack is Abstract Data Type. Change the following Infix expression to Postfix expression and…
A: Actually, c++ is a powerful general purpose language.
Q: QUESTION 10 In your program you write the following loop: int a[10]: for(int i=1;i<=10;1++)…
A: Given array size is 10 Array indexing starts from 0 So the elements in the array store at 0 to 9…
Q: Question 1 Assume that the following method is within the KWArrayStack class, what does it do:…
A: Option A) Make All the elements of the stack the same
Q: Let S1 and S2 be two stacks. 1. It is possible to keep two stacks in a single array, if one grows…
A: Create a data structure twoStacks that represents two stacks. Implementation of twoStacks should use…
Q: Modify the following code to make it accept strings instead of integers: #include int…
A: Required: Modify the following code to make it accept strings instead of integers:
Q: Show the call stack for sort([2, 3, 5, 1]) using the function defined inListing 15.5. LISTING 15.5…
A: Recursive function & call stack: A recursive function invokes itself to perform any given…
Q: class ArrayStack: """LIFO Stack implementation using a Python list as underlying storage.""" def…
A: from nose.tools import assert_equal, assert_raises class EmptyError(Exception): pass # stack class…
Q: What is the time complexity of pop() operation when the stack is implemented using an array?
A: What is the time complexity of pop() operation when the stack is implemented using an array?
Q: Q2: Write a program to implement a Singly linked list that stores name and age of 5 students (every…
A: Given:
Q: Select true or false for the statements below. Explain your answers if you like to receive partial…
A: Please refer to the following step for the complete solution of the problem above.
Q: B) What does the following code fragment print when n is 50? G (B) -ks = new Stack(); while (n> 0) {…
A: The Answer is in Below Steps
Q: I need help with this C++ question Given an empty stack, the following operations are performed in…
A: Stack is a linear data structure that follows the principle of Last In First Out (LIFO). The stack…
Q: 2. Consider your ID as an array of 9 elements. Example ID: 201710340. You have to use your own ID.…
A: Hey there, I am writing the required solution based on the above given question. Please do find the…
Q: The following operations are applied to an empty stack s: s.push(1) s.push(2) s.push(3) s.pop()…
A: Please find the answer below :
Q: Show the contents of a stack after performing the following operations: PUSH (10); PUSH (20); POP;…
A:
Q: 3. Given the following sequence of stack operations, what is the top item on the stack when the…
A: According to your code: A stack s is declared and then three values are pushed inside the stack…
Q: Assume that list1 is an object of class type ArrayList of Java (similar to KWArrayList class) and it…
A: This question comes under the collection of List in Java Initially "H", "E", "L", "L", "O" is in the…
Q: 4. Check out the given code. void rec(int n){ if (n!=10){ rec(n+1); cout<<n<<endl; } } int main(){…
A: given: Given the code we have to answer the output of the given code and analysis with a call stack.
Q: Write a C function to print out the values of a given minimum heap with n elements implemented by…
A: Here the Min heap is used to insert the elements and the heap Sort is used to sort the elements in…
Q: Write a function that takes a string of words as an input, uses a stack to reverse the words and…
A: Given: Write a function that takes a string of words as an input, uses a stack to reverse the words…
Q: Write C functions to implement following operations of multiple stacks (nu a single 1-D array having…
A: Push: Adds element 1 to the top of the stack. It takes O(1) time as each object is added from the…
Q: A letter means enqueue and an asterisk means dequeue in the following sequence. Give the sequence of…
A: Stack follows LIFO approach where the insertions and deletions are done at the top of the stack
Q: Stack is Abstract Data Type. Change the following Infix expression to Postfix expression and…
A: CODE:- #include <stdio.h>#include <string.h> #include <stdlib.h> // Creating ADT…
Q: write a vb.net program to read from keyboard 10 values into: (using subs) 1- dynamic array 2-…
A: Disclaimer: Maximum 3 subparts VB.NET stands for Visual Basic.NET, and it is a computer…
Q: Create a class mystack using vector to store integers in a stack. Add the following methods - ADD()…
A: Important concept related to the question: Stack: Stacks are a form of container adapter that works…
Q: Stack is Abstract Data Type. Change the following Infix expression to Postfix expression and…
A: Actually, Stack is Abstract Data Type.
Q: Here is a calling sequence for a procedure named AddThree that adds three doublewords(assume that…
A: Microsoft is used for all the routines on the Win32 API for effectiveness purposes in this…
Step by step
Solved in 2 steps with 1 images
- Given a stack of positive integers, write a Java method called movePrimes that rearranges elements of the stack such that all prime numbers are below none primes regardless to the order of primes. Note: You are allowed to create only one other stack. You can not use other data structures such as array, arraylist, queue, ....etc. Consider the following example:The implementation of a queue in an array, as given in this chapter, uses the variable count to determine whether the queue is empty or full. You can also use the variable count to return the number of elements in the queue. On the other hand, class linkedQueueType does not use such a variable to keep track of the number of elements in the queue. Redefine the class linkedQueueType by adding the variable count to keep track of the number of elements in the queue. Modify the definitions of the functions addQueue and deleteQueue as necessary. Add the function queueCount to return the number of elements in the queue. Also, write a program to test various operations of the class you defined.Q2. Write a java program to perform the following task: a) Create a collection ArrayList<String> for Customer class b) Add 5 elements into ArrayList c) Display the element at index 4 d) Display all the elements in the ArrayList using for-each loop e) Remove the values at index 2 f) Add “cst2” in location 2. g) Check if st2 existing inside the collection.
- Question 7: Write a method for the ArrayBoundedStack class that creates and returns a stack copy of this. (Hint: use topIndex and elements) Use following method signature: public ArrayBoundedStack<T> copy()Show a complete run of Quicksort on the following array X :X: 1 2 3 4 5 6 7 8 9 1017 5 -3 40 46 50 16 0 22 4 show all recursive calls using the stack below. Show the results of each call to below Split on a newline in the table to the left.(A) If operations given below is applied on a stack, what will be the result? (B) For array implementation we need is_full() operation, however in linked list case this function is not required. Explain the reason createStack()push(1)push(2)push(1)peek()push(2)pop()pop()pop()push(2)push(1)push(2)
- Given two ArrayLists: list1=[10,20,30], and list2=[40,50], what is the content of the list1 after executing the following statement: list1.addAll(list2) a. [40, 50] b. [10, 20, 30] c. [10, 40, 50, 20, 30] d. [10, 20, 30, 40, 50]create a generic array stack and push/pop a million random ints using java.util.Random class. you also want to detect the time it takes to push and pop elements from the stack and you need to run the test multple times to see how the running time grows with increasing number of operations. use a outer loop that runs the program a million times (e.g. for(int i = 1; i<1000000; i+=1000000)).Please use Java Write a method “removeBottomItemStack” that takes a stack of integers and removes the first item added (the one at the bottom).
- Implement a function void copyStack(StackSLL<T>& s1, StackSLL<T>& s2) thatcopies elements from stack s1 to stack s2 without using any additional stacksor arrays.Example input: S1: [3,4,5,6]. Output: S2: [3,4,5,6]in java language Write a program in which you create an object of type ArrayList named BZ and then add 3 elements in this object and then copy the elements of the object in another object QZ and then cancel the elements of the object BZ and then write the necessary print statements to show it?If N represents the number of elements in the collection, then the contains method of the ArrayCollection class is O(1). True or False If N represents the number of elements in the list, then the index-based add method of the ABList class is O(N). True or False